The Science Behind Driscoll's Sweetest Batch Strawberries
Driscoll's Sweetest Batch Strawberries owe their exceptional sweetness to a combination of factors, including advanced breeding techniques, precise growing conditions, and careful harvesting and handling practices. By leveraging cutting-edge technology and traditional farming methods, Driscoll's has developed a unique strawberry variety that is both sweet and flavorful.
One key factor is the strawberry variety itself. Driscoll's uses a proprietary breeding program to develop strawberries that are specifically designed to be sweeter and more flavorful. This involves selecting parent plants with desirable traits, such as high sugar content and optimal acidity levels, and cross-pollinating them to produce offspring with enhanced characteristics.
Advanced Breeding Techniques
Driscoll's breeding program involves a rigorous selection process, where thousands of strawberry plants are evaluated for their sweetness, flavor, and texture. The company uses advanced genomics and phenotyping tools to identify specific genes associated with desirable traits, allowing them to accelerate the breeding process and improve the accuracy of their selections.
For example, Driscoll's uses a technique called marker-assisted selection (MAS) to identify specific genetic markers linked to sweetness and flavor. This enables them to select plants with the desired traits more efficiently, reducing the time and cost associated with traditional breeding methods.

Growing Conditions and Harvesting Practices
Driscoll's Sweetest Batch Strawberries are grown in optimal conditions, with careful attention to soil quality, irrigation, and climate control. The company uses a combination of traditional farming methods and modern technology to ensure that their strawberries receive the right amount of water, nutrients, and sunlight.
Harvesting and handling practices also play a critical role in maintaining the sweetness and flavor of Driscoll's strawberries. The company uses a specialized harvesting system that minimizes damage to the fruit, reducing the risk of spoilage and preserving the berries' natural sweetness.
Soil Quality and Irrigation Management
Driscoll's places great emphasis on soil quality, using a combination of organic amendments and integrated pest management (IPM) techniques to maintain soil health. This approach helps to promote beneficial microbial activity, improve soil structure, and optimize nutrient availability for the strawberry plants.
In terms of irrigation management, Driscoll's uses a drip irrigation system that delivers water directly to the roots of the plants, reducing evaporation and runoff. This approach helps to conserve water while ensuring that the plants receive the right amount of moisture to produce optimal yields.
